The Succession

The executive authorities at go ahead Edinburgh cricket club Carlton have taken radical steps to bring the succession to the Carlton throne up to date.

The move, which was approved by all Heads of Commonwealth Governments and the Social Committee of the Carlton Junior Section, will mean that a left-hander can inherit the throne to become President of the Club.  This will end a long tradition of right-handed primogeniture.

A spokesperson for the club said that "People across the realms of the Commonwealth will be celebrating the news that the Duke and Duchess of Cambridge are expecting their first child.

"We can also all celebrate that whether the baby is a left-armer or a right-armer, they will have an equal claim to the throne."

The club is believed to have ignored more radical proposals from Fantasy Bob and will maintain the convention that the heir to the throne should be a cricketer.  This will exclude Fantasy Bob from consideration.
